一、GPT技术架构演进:从模型优化到工程化落地
1.1 模型参数与训练效率的双重突破
近期GPT系列模型的核心演进集中于参数效率优化与训练成本降低。例如,某开源社区发布的GPT-4变体通过混合精度训练(FP16+BF16)将单卡训练效率提升30%,同时引入动态注意力掩码技术,使长文本处理能力从8K扩展至16K,且推理延迟仅增加15%。
技术细节:
- 动态注意力掩码通过动态调整键值缓存(KV Cache)的分配策略,减少无效计算。
- 混合精度训练中,FP16用于前向传播,BF16用于反向传播,兼顾精度与显存占用。
开发者建议: - 对于资源受限的团队,可优先采用混合精度训练,结合梯度检查点(Gradient Checkpointing)进一步降低显存需求。
- 长文本场景下,需测试动态注意力掩码对上下文窗口扩展的实际效果,避免理论值与实际性能脱节。
1.2 分布式训练框架的革新
本周OpenAI发布的Megatron-LM 5.0框架引入3D并行策略(数据并行+流水线并行+张量并行),在万卡集群上实现98%的扩展效率。其核心创新在于动态负载均衡,通过实时监控GPU利用率,动态调整流水线阶段划分,解决传统静态划分导致的尾延迟问题。
代码示例(伪代码):
# 动态负载均衡示例def dynamic_pipeline_schedule(gpu_utilization):if gpu_utilization[-1] > 0.9: # 尾节点过载rebalance_pipeline_stages() # 重新分配阶段elif gpu_utilization[0] < 0.3: # 头节点空闲merge_stages(0, 1) # 合并前两个阶段
企业应用启示:
- 超大规模模型训练需结合硬件拓扑(如NVLink带宽)设计并行策略,避免通信瓶颈。
- 动态负载均衡需配套监控系统,建议集成Prometheus+Grafana实现实时可视化。
二、行业应用场景:从垂直领域到生态整合
2.1 医疗领域的精准化落地
本周某医疗AI公司发布的GPT-Med模型,通过领域适应训练(Domain-Adaptive Training)在医学文献、电子病历等数据上微调,使诊断建议准确率提升至92%。其技术亮点包括:
- 多模态输入支持:结合CT影像(通过CNN提取特征)与文本描述,实现跨模态推理。
- 可解释性增强:引入注意力归因分析,高亮关键诊断依据(如“肺结节直径>3cm”)。
开发实践: - 医疗数据需严格脱敏,建议采用联邦学习(Federated Learning)实现多机构协作训练。
- 可解释性模块可复用Hugging Face的
Transformers Interpret库,降低开发成本。
2.2 金融行业的风控升级
某银行基于GPT的反欺诈系统,通过分析用户行为序列(如登录时间、交易金额)生成风险评分。其核心算法为时序注意力机制(Temporal Attention),对比传统LSTM模型,误报率降低40%。
数学原理:
时序注意力权重计算:
其中$h_t$为当前时步隐藏状态,$c$为全局上下文向量。
企业部署建议:
- 金融场景需满足实时性要求,建议将模型部署为gRPC服务,结合Kubernetes实现自动扩缩容。
- 风险评分需与人工审核流程结合,避免完全自动化导致的合规风险。
三、开发者生态:工具链与社区实践
3.1 轻量化部署方案
针对边缘设备,本周发布的GPT-Lite工具包支持通过量化感知训练(Quantization-Aware Training)将模型压缩至原大小的1/8,且在树莓派4B上推理延迟<500ms。其关键技术为:
- 对称量化:将权重从FP32映射至INT8,减少精度损失。
- 层融合优化:合并Linear+ReLU层,减少内存访问次数。
代码示例:# 使用PyTorch进行动态量化model = AutoModelForCausalLM.from_pretrained("gpt2")quantized_model = torch.quantization.quantize_dynamic(model, {torch.nn.Linear}, dtype=torch.qint8)
适用场景:
- 物联网设备(如智能音箱)的本地化语音交互。
- 移动端APP的隐私计算(数据不离设备)。
3.2 社区创新案例
GitHub上热门的GPT-FineTuner项目,通过参数高效微调(PEFT)技术(如LoRA),使开发者仅需训练0.1%的参数即可适配新任务。某团队基于此在法律文书生成任务上达到SOTA,训练成本降低90%。
PEFT原理:
LoRA在原始权重$W$旁引入低秩矩阵$A$和$B$,更新时仅优化$\Delta W = AB$,保持$W$固定。
实践建议:
- 小样本场景下优先尝试LoRA,大样本场景可结合全参数微调。
- 使用
peft库(Hugging Face官方支持)快速实现PEFT,示例如下:from peft import LoraConfig, get_peft_modelconfig = LoraConfig(r=16, lora_alpha=32, target_modules=["q_proj", "v_proj"])model = get_peft_model(base_model, config)
四、未来趋势与挑战
4.1 多模态大模型的融合
下周将发布的GPT-5V(Vision+Voice+Value)预计支持图像、语音、数值的多模态输入,其技术难点在于异构数据对齐。初步方案包括:
- 共享嵌入空间:通过对比学习(Contrastive Learning)统一不同模态的特征表示。
- 模态注意力门控:动态调整各模态的贡献权重。
企业准备建议: - 提前构建多模态数据管道,如结合OCR(文本)与ASR(语音)的医疗报告解析系统。
- 评估多模态模型对计算资源的需求,规划GPU集群扩容。
4.2 伦理与合规风险
随着GPT在金融、医疗等高风险领域的渗透,模型可解释性与数据隐私成为监管重点。例如,欧盟AI法案要求高风险模型提供“逻辑透明性证明”,开发者需准备:
- 模型卡(Model Card):详细记录训练数据、评估指标、偏差分析。
- 审计接口:开放模型内部状态(如注意力权重)的查询权限。
合规工具: - 使用IBM的
AI Explainability 360工具包生成解释报告。 - 通过差分隐私(Differential Privacy)训练保护用户数据。
五、总结与行动指南
本周GPT技术动态呈现三大趋势:模型轻量化、行业垂直化、多模态融合。开发者与企业可参考以下路径:
- 短期:测试GPT-Lite等轻量化方案,解决边缘设备部署问题。
- 中期:基于PEFT技术构建领域微调能力,降低定制化成本。
- 长期:布局多模态数据与算力,迎接GPT-5V等下一代模型。
数据支撑:
- 本周GitHub上GPT相关项目新增量达1,200个,其中35%涉及行业应用。
- 某调研显示,78%的企业计划在2024年Q2前上线GPT驱动的业务系统。
通过技术拆解与场景洞察,本文旨在为开发者提供从架构优化到合规落地的全链路指导,助力在GPT生态中抢占先机。